Select Costco Wholesale Stores (link for reference only) has for Costco Members: Feit Electric LED 1080P HD Smart Flood Security Light (SEC3000/CAM/RP) on sale for $49.97. Offer is Valid In-Store only.

Thanks community member GimmeYoTots for sharing this deal

Features:
  • No Subscription Fee Required Ever
  • Always Records in 1080P HD Video
  • Record, Screen Capture, and Receive Instant Notifications to your Smart Device
  • 3000 Lumens Extra Bright Adjustable Flood Light
  • Customizable 270° motion detection zone

I bought one if these from a liquidator place. (they buytruckloads of iverstocjed, returns, damaged goods fron costco., amazon etc) Anyway, my quick review: wifi connection has been 100% fir several months, no issues there and its abiut 100 feet away from the wifi. (wifi mesh extender thing is placed in 2nd floor window with direct line of sight to the light-rock solid connection)
-wind and rain constantly set it off so instant notifications are useless and annoying in storms
-night vision does not work at all, mine might be damaged, picture is completely blurred and useless.
-microphone is fantastic, very sensitve
-camera has a hard time at daybreak when sun rises and shines directly at it.
-app is ok, "event" recording is spotty, might be because I have set it up right.
-i wiuld buy another at 50 bucks, but not worth 100
